Ghana to host Afreximbank meetings in June

The African Export-Import Bank (Afreximbank) will hold its 30th Annual Meetings in Accra, Ghana.

The event schedule for 18 June to 21 June 2023 will mark the high point of the Bank’s year-long 30th anniversary celebrations.

The meeting is on the theme: “Delivering the Vision. Building Prosperity for Africans.”

In a statement, the Bank said thousands of people, including African and Caribbean leaders and senior government officials, African, Caribbean and other policymakers, corporate leaders, bankers, academia and other thought leaders would be in Accra for the meetings.

There will be the Annual General Meeting of Shareholders and an extensive seminar programme, featuring plenaries and side events.

“We thank His Excellency President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o and his government for graciously accepting to host Afreximbank’s 30th Annual Meetings.

“Thirty years ago, the founding fathers of Afreximbank launched a bold initiative for Africans. The hard work of the past three decades, in pursuit of that vision, has shaped what Afreximbank has become today,” Professor Benedict Oramah, president and chairman of the board of directors of Afreximbank said in the statement.

The statement urged stakeholders including Member States, the business and international trade community to celebrate the Bank’s achievements and reflect on its future.

“Afreximbank Annual Meetings are open to all those interested and/or active in promoting African trade and supporting the socio-economic development of African economies,” the statement said.
